AMDThe Quadro 400 GPU by NVIDIA. features a Tesla 2.0 (2007−2013) architecture. with 48 CUDA cores. It offers DDR3 memory with 512 MB GB capacity and a 64 Bit-bit interface. delivering a bandwidth of 12.32 GB/s GB/s. With a power consumption (TDP) of 32W. it supports DirectX 11.1 (10_1), Vulkan N/A for enhanced performance.

Basic details about the Quadro 400, including manufacturer, ranking, and release date.
|
|
|
---|---|---|
Manufacturer | NVIDIA | NVIDIA |
Ranking | 1313 | 199 |
Popularity Rank | not in top-100 | 8 |
Architecture | Tesla 2.0 (2007−2013) | Turing (2018−2022) |
GPU code name | GT216 | TU116 |
Market Segmente | Workstation | Desktop |
Length - Width | 163 mm - 1-slot | 229 mm - 2-slot |
Release Date | 5 April 2011 | 29 October 2019 |
PerformanceDetails on clock speeds, cores, and floating-point processing power of Quadro 400 VS GeForce GTX 1660 Super. |
||
Core Clock Speed | 450 MHz | 1530 MHz |
Boost Clock Speed | N/A | 1785 MHz |
Floating Point Processing Power | 0.108 TFLOPS | 5.027 TFLOPS |
No of Transistors | 486 million | 6,600 million |
CUDA Cores | 48 | 1408 |
Ray Tracing Cores | N/A | N/A |
Tensor Cores | N/A | N/A |
Texture Fill Rate | 7.200 | 157.1 |
ROPs | 8 | 48 |

Memory & BusInformation on memory type, capacity, and bandwidth to evaluate data processing power. |
||
Memory Type | DDR3 | GDDR6 |
Maximum RAM | 512 MB | 6 GB |
Memory Bus Width | 64 Bit | 192 Bit |
Memory Clock Speed | 770 MHz | 1750 MHz |
Memory Bandwidth | 12.32 GB/s GB/s | 336.0 GB/s GB/s |
Resizable BAR | N/A | N/A |
Power & EfficiencyPower consumption, efficiency, and additional power requirements. |
||
Power Consumption (TDP) | 32 W | 125 W |
Power Efficiency | 0.83 | 18.29 |
Manufacturing Process | 40 nm | 12 nm |
Supplementary Power Connectors | None | 1x 8-pin |
